Gypsum is a gentle sulfate mineral composed of calcium sulfate dihydrate, Along with the chemical system CaSO4·2H2O. It is broadly found in mother nature and has been used by individuals for 1000s of decades. Gypsum is a standard mineral which is present in sedimentary rock formations and is often associated with other minerals such as halite, anhydrite, and sulfur. It truly is a versatile mineral that has a wide range of takes advantage of in many industries, which include agriculture, development, and producing.
Gypsum is really a In a natural way happening mineral that may be formed from the evaporation of seawater. It is often present in significant deposits in places where by there was as soon as a shallow sea, like the Mediterranean Sea and The nice Salt Lake in Utah. Gypsum may also be present in volcanic rock formations As well as in areas in which There have been a high concentration of sulfur while in the soil. The mineral is often white or colorless, however it could also surface in shades of grey, brown, or pink, dependant upon the impurities existing during the rock. Gypsum has a Mohs hardness of 2, which suggests it is comparatively comfortable and might be conveniently scratched which has a fingernail.
The Utilizes of Gypsum
Gypsum has an array of makes use of in various industries as a consequence of its exclusive Qualities. One of the most prevalent takes advantage of of gypsum is during the creation of plaster and drywall. When gypsum is heated to all-around 150°C, it loses its drinking water articles and gets a wonderful powder called plaster of Paris. This powder could be mixed with h2o to sort a paste which can be used to make molds, casts, and sculptures. Plaster of Paris is usually accustomed to make drywall, which is a popular building substance for interior walls and ceilings.
Besides its use in building, gypsum can also be Employed in agriculture like a soil Modification. Gypsum may help boost soil composition and drainage, lessen soil compaction, and improve The supply of nutrients to plants. It may aid to neutralize soil acidity and Increase the effectiveness of fertilizers. Gypsum is also Utilized in the creation of cement and like a filler in paper, paint, and plastics. It is also applied as being a desiccant to soak up humidity and like a coagulant inside the production of tofu.
Some great benefits of Gypsum in Agriculture
Gypsum has lengthy been identified for its beneficial effects on soil and crop generation. Among the major advantages of using gypsum in agriculture is its capacity to improve soil construction. Gypsum will help to interrupt up compacted soil and make improvements to drainage, which can result in far better root progress and amplified water infiltration. This can lead to healthier vegetation with improved resistance to drought and ailment.
A different good thing about applying gypsum in agriculture is its power to cut down soil erosion. Gypsum can help to stabilize soil particles and prevent them from being washed away by rain or irrigation. This can assist to protect valuable topsoil and prevent nutrient decline, which may lead to enhanced crop yields. Gypsum could also support to decrease the damaging effects of soil salinity by displacing sodium ions from the soil particles and improving The provision of other necessary nutrients.
Gypsum could also enable to Enhance the efficiency of fertilizers by increasing The provision of nutrients to vegetation. Gypsum might help to lower nutrient leaching and runoff, which may result in improved nutrient uptake by crops. This may lead to healthier crops with increased yields and improved top quality. On top of that, gypsum might help to neutralize soil acidity and Increase the pH harmony on the soil, which can cause enhanced nutrient availability and superior plant expansion.
The Position of Gypsum in Design
Gypsum plays an important purpose in the construction marketplace as a result of its one of a kind Qualities and flexibility. Among the key utilizes of gypsum in development is during the production of plaster and drywall. Plaster of Paris, and that is produced from gypsum, is utilised to develop molds, casts, and sculptures for decorative needs. It is usually used to make drywall, which is a popular constructing product for inside walls and ceilings.
Drywall is produced from gypsum that's been compressed involving two levels of paper to variety rigid panels. These panels are lightweight, simple to put in, and provide exceptional fireplace resistance and seem insulation. Drywall is a price-helpful building materials which is broadly Utilized in residential and industrial building assignments. It could be quickly completed with paint or wallpaper to make a easy, desirable floor.

How Gypsum is Fashioned
Gypsum is formed in the evaporation of seawater above countless decades. When seawater evaporates, it leaves driving dissolved minerals such as calcium sulfate, which often can crystallize into gypsum under the suitable situations. Gypsum will also be shaped in the evaporation of saline lakes or through the response of sulfuric acid with limestone or dolomite.
